Overview

JAVA IS ALL THE RAGE nowadays -- and here's your chance to put the ballyhooed object-oriented programming language to the test. With Creating Cool Web Applets with Java, you get everything you need to create interactive, animated applets and add them to your Web pages. Perfect for non-programmers who want to quickly get up and running with Java, this hands-on guide by Paul Perry gives you the perfect mix of advice and guidance for using Java's object-oriented design structure, incorporating multimedia special effects into the Web, and integrating Java applets using HTML. Plus, you'll find Quick Reference Sections to the Java and HTML languages and a listing of totally cool Java sites and where to find them. Also included is a bonus CD-ROM filled with valuable Web creation tools, including the Java Developer's Kit (JDK) for Windows 95 and Windows NT, a copy of JavaWorld magazine, live applets, and more.
